Owning stocks can be a great way to grow your wealth over time, as stock prices have historically tended to increase over the long-term. By owning stocks, you become a shareholder in a company, which means that you have a small stake in the company's ownership and can potentially benefit from its success.

One of the main advantages of owning stocks is the potential for high returns. While stock prices can be volatile in the short-term, over the long-term, stocks have historically provided higher returns than other types of investments such as bonds or savings accounts. Additionally, owning stocks can provide a sense of ownership and control over your investments, which can be particularly appealing to investors who want to be actively involved in managing their investments.

Another advantage of owning stocks is the potential for dividends. Dividends are payments made by a company to its shareholders, typically on a quarterly basis. These payments can provide a regular source of income for investors, which can be particularly beneficial for retirees or those looking for a steady stream of income.

Additionally, stocks can provide liquidity, which means that you can easily buy or sell them on the stock market. This can be particularly useful if you need to access your money quickly.

It's important to note that owning stocks also involves risk, as stock prices can be volatile and can fluctuate significantly. However, by diversifying your portfolio, and investing in a mix of different stocks and other types of investments, you can potentially reduce the overall risk of your portfolio. Additionally, it's important to have a solid understanding of the financial markets and to consult with a financial advisor before making any investment decisions.

In summary, owning stocks can be a great way to grow your wealth over the long-term, and can provide a sense of ownership and control over your investments. It also has the potential for high returns and dividends, and can provide liquidity. However, it's important to be aware of the risks involved and to consult with a financial advisor before making any investment decisions.
